    Well if the replacement has all of those issues that your first one didn't and you feel that something might break like the DVD drive or stuck pixels are going to proliferate, then maybe you should send it back again. From what i've heard around here, people usually have no problem getting replacements from Dell if they are not satisfied by the laptop that they have received. If you are going to keep it though, you can probably fix the stuck blue pixel by gently massaging it with your finger or using a utility like UDPixel.
